For a directional limit, use either the + or – sign, or plain English, such as "left," "above," "right" or "below." limit sin (x)/x as x -> 0 limit (1 + 1/n)^n as n -> infinity lim ( (x + h)^5 - x^5)/h as h -> 0 lim (x^2 + 2x + 3)/ (x^2 - 2x - 3) as x -> 3 lim x/ x as x -> 0 WebWhen the numerator is a non-zero, called it a, then a/0 is undefined (dividing by 0 is undefined), therefore its limit doesn't exist. In term of limit, a/0 = ±∞, depends on the sign. When a limit is ±∞, it is called infinite limit or unbound limit. In the infinite limit, the limit doesn't exist because we do not treat ±∞ as a number. ( 16 votes)
